2 Quadrant to Microradian Conversion Details
The quadrant (quad) and microradian (µrad) are both units of angle. To convert between them, a precise conversion factor is required.
Quadrant to Microradian Conversion Formula
One quadrant is equal to 1570796.325 microradian.
Manual Calculation to Convert 2 quad to µrad
To convert 2 quadrant to microradian, multiply the value by the conversion factor: 1570796.325. As one quadrant is equal to 1570796.325 microradian, therefore,
2 quad x 1570796.325 = 3141592.65 microradian
So, 2 quadrant = 3141592.65 microradian
